Cliniculator is an online medical calculator platform for healthcare professionals, created by developer Kranthi Swaroop Murari in Santa Clara, California, USA. The founder has a background in biotechnology and computer engineering. The product was built to bring medical calculators—often scattered across different websites, presented in outdated interfaces, or of uncertain accuracy—into one modern platform, helping medical professionals make better-informed decisions in everyday practice.

Its strengths are a clear positioning and focus on a high-frequency use case for medical professionals: medical calculators. The product concept emphasizes centralization, a modern interface, and implementation based on medical guidelines. The founder’s interdisciplinary background also aligns well with the product direction. Its weaknesses are the limited public information available and the lack of key details on data security, privacy policy, medical compliance, clinical disclaimers, and review workflows. There is also no visible explanation of SaaS capabilities such as team collaboration, permission management, institutional administration, payments, or support channels.
Cliniculator is better suited for individual doctors, nurses, pharmacists, medical students, and other healthcare workers as a lightweight online medical calculation tool. If a hospital, clinic, or medical group is considering system-level procurement, it should first confirm compliance, liability boundaries, data handling practices, and service support.
